Skunk City 12-15-2014 11:45 AM

Re: New state record Muskie ?
 
Just read on FB that is weighed in at 40.76 pounds and measured out to 51.5 inches. Not a state record, but close.

ScowardNJ 12-15-2014 12:04 PM

Re: New state record Muskie ?
 
I just mugged this off a facebook post.

" Just weighed it in on a certified scale at the hatchery. 40.76 pounds and taped 51.5 inches. Fish was caught 12/14/14 at 7 am on Greenwood. Weighed a day and a half later wonder what the weight loss on that would be? Caught from a boat vertically jigging for walleyes on 6 pound test."
